Man City welcome back France left-back Benjamin Mendy to training after long lay-off

Benjamin Mendy has stepped up his recovery from a long-term knee injury by returning to training with Manchester City.

Mendy, 23, has been out since suffering knee ligament damage and undergoing surgery in September.

But he was involved on the training pitch at City Football Academy on Tuesday as his team prepare for Wednesday’s round-of-16 second leg against Switzerland’s Basel in the UEFA Champions League. The Blues hold a 4-0 advantage from last month’s first leg.

City signed Mendy for £52 million (Dh265.3m) in July, a world-record fee for a defender.
